Why is my Lion Parcel tracking not updating?

Lion Parcel tracking may not update right away if the parcel has just been booked, has not received its first scan, or is waiting at a branch, hub, airport, or transit point. Tracking can also take longer to change during Ramadan, Lebaran, public holidays, bad weather, or high parcel volume periods.

  • The shipment was just created: Wait for the first scan after the parcel is accepted.
  • The number was entered incorrectly: Check the STT or nomor resi again and remove extra spaces.
  • The sender has not handed over the parcel: A tracking number may exist before Lion Parcel receives the package.
  • The parcel is between facilities: Some routes do not show a new scan until the next hub or delivery point.
  • The shipment is delayed: Higher volume, holidays, or route changes can affect delivery movement.

Understanding Lion Parcel tracking status updates

Tracking messages may vary by service, route, and scan point. The table below explains common Lion Parcel tracking stages in simple terms.

Status or stage What it usually means
Shipment created The shipment has been booked, but the parcel may not have been scanned yet.
Accepted or received Lion Parcel has received the package at an agent, branch, or facility.
In process The parcel is being sorted or prepared for the next delivery step.
In transit The package is moving between cities, hubs, airports, or delivery facilities.
Arrived at hub The shipment has reached a Lion Parcel facility and is waiting for the next scan.
Out for delivery The courier is bringing the package to the recipient address.
Delivered The package has been handed to the recipient or completed at the delivery point.
Failed delivery attempt The courier could not complete delivery. This may happen because of address issues, no recipient, or access problems.
Returned to sender The parcel is being sent back to the sender after a failed delivery process or other issue.

Note: Status names can appear differently on different tracking pages. Use the latest scan time, location, and delivery stage together to understand the shipment’s progress.

What is Lion Parcel?

Lion Parcel is an Indonesian logistics and courier company under the Lion Group network. It provides domestic and international shipping services for individuals, online sellers, businesses, and corporate customers. The company supports parcel delivery across Indonesia and selected international routes through its agent network, courier teams, land fleet, and access to aircraft through the Lion Group network.

Lion Parcel states that it reaches 98% of Indonesia, covers 38 provinces, and serves more than 50 countries worldwide. Its network includes 7,000+ drop points, 15,000+ couriers, 3,000+ land fleet, and 350+ aircraft. These network details matter for tracking because Lion Parcel packages may move through agents, hubs, land routes, air routes, and international handover points before final delivery.

Lion Parcel services and delivery options

Lion Parcel offers several shipping services depending on package size, speed, destination, and shipping need. The available option can depend on your origin, destination, package weight, and whether the shipment is domestic or international.

Service What it is used for
REGPACK Regular domestic delivery for standard parcels across supported routes in Indonesia.
JAGOPACK Economy delivery for shippers looking for a lower shipping cost where available.
BOSSPACK Priority delivery for parcels that need faster handling than regular services.
VIPPACK Same-day service for selected routes, including intercity and inter-island delivery where available.
BIGPACK Delivery for heavier parcels, usually starting from 10 kg.
BIGPACK FAST Faster delivery for heavy parcels from 10 kg, with Lion Parcel stating a 2 to 3 day SLA for this service.
INTERPACK International delivery service for shipments sent outside Indonesia.

Delivery time can change depending on the service, route, cut-off time, destination, and parcel volume. For the most current estimate, track your package using your Lion Parcel nomor resi or STT.

2026 Lion Parcel updates that may affect tracking

In early 2026, Lion Parcel continued to expand parts of its logistics network. One notable update was its strengthened Medan infrastructure, including a new hub near Kualanamu. This can support parcel processing for shipments moving through North Sumatra and air-connected routes.

Lion Parcel also prepared for higher parcel volume around Ramadan and Lebaran by increasing operational capacity in some areas. During busy periods, tracking may still show status updates, but delivery movement can take longer because more parcels are moving through the network.

For heavier parcels, BIGPACK FAST is also worth noting. This service is designed for larger shipments from 10 kg and may create different delivery expectations compared with standard cargo or economy services. If you are tracking a large Lion Parcel shipment, check the service name on your receipt or shipment details.

Does Lion Parcel deliver internationally?

Yes, Lion Parcel provides international shipping through its INTERPACK service and states that it serves more than 50 countries worldwide. International delivery can include extra steps such as export processing, customs checks, airline movement, destination-country handling, and final delivery by a local partner.

If an international shipment stops updating, it may be waiting for customs clearance, transfer to another carrier, or a new scan in the destination country. Use Ship24 to check Lion Parcel tracking together with other couriers if the parcel changes handling partner during delivery.

What is the difference between nomor resi and STT?

For Lion Parcel tracking, nomor resi and STT both refer to the shipment code used to track a package. You may see either term on your receipt, booking confirmation, or marketplace order page. Enter the code exactly as shown when using Ship24 or the official Lion Parcel tracker.
